when my car's cold there's a loud rattling sound coming from the engine. It almost sounds like when you shove a piece of paper in a desk fan! I'm due a oil change soon, will that cure it? I can't see anything visibly catching on the fan.

Once the engine warms up the noise disappears.

could be almost anything, more than likely tappets tho. does it speed up in time with the engine if revved?

yea it does speed up with the engine. Tappets will be under the plemum wont they?:( I've only just taken that off about 2 months ago! Any info on what they should be set at?

Thanks

There hydraulic & not adjustable, you could try using an engine flush, then doing an oil change.
